The headline that was barely there 

Yesterday was the bloodiest day in Iraq for American troops since April -- eight marines lost their lives and two dozen others were killed as Fallujah continues to be a huge mess. But it was hard to even hear about this amidst all the horserace coverage. The last minute spinning, stumping, and polling is, of course, far more important.

If all the "liberal conspirators" were looking for single event to play up that would remind people of Bush's failure to plan before putting our troops in harm's way....wouldn't that have been it?
